 Plan
Planning is key for a successful year. A planner is a must for our year. Without it things seem to get jumbled together. Keeping a weekly/monthly planner will assist with your organization. Also try to plan these things ahead; work outs, meals, outfits, etc. **Note: Having a cute planner really gives a sense of motivation to keep updating and adding more to your personalized planner.
Clean
We know most of you clean on a daily basis. But once a month, for us it's time to do a "deep clean”. Like taking out clothes that we don’t use anymore, throwing away any unneeded receipts, maybe old magazines, newspaper, or even old cosmetics that are way passed their expiration. Having a clean house, office, and desk won’t just look nice but will also help you function better.

Stay lean
For many girls this is the number one goal beginning a year! Although this goal may seem at times "impossible", it's very important to start off with positive thinking and, as we said above, careful planning. Start off simple, for example, if eating clean is a bit difficult for you then try adding more fresh veggies, fruits and healthy carbs to each meal or if working out has never been a part of your daily routine then try making it, even if it's just doing 50 sit ups and 20 push ups every morning. Then as the days pass add on more.
